Python exe yapma

arkadaşlar bir kod yazdım ne ettiysem exeye çeviremedim biri yapabilirmi yada nası yapılacağını detaylıca anlatabilirmi

import tkinter as tk

arayüz = tk.Tk()
arayüz.title("Anket Desteklenme")
arayüz.geometry("300x200")

desteklenme = tk.Label(text="Desteklenme Miktarı:")
desteklenme.place(x=20,y=20)

y = tk.StringVar()
desteklenme_girisi = tk.Entry(textvariable=y)
desteklenme_girisi.place(x=143,y=20)

desteklenmeme = tk.Label(text="Desteklenmeme Miktarı:")
desteklenmeme.place(x=10,y=40)

x = tk.StringVar()
desteklenmeme_girisi = tk.Entry(textvariable=x)
desteklenmeme_girisi.place(x=143,y=40)

sonuc = tk.Label(font="Verdana 10 bold")

def giris_komut():
    deslm = int(y.get())
    dlmm = int(x.get())
    rating =  deslm / (deslm + dlmm)
    rating_yuzde = rating * 100
    print("Bu anketin desteklenme oranı: %", rating_yuzde)
    print(deslm,"\n",dlmm)
    
    if (rating_yuzde > 90):
        print("Bu anket çok desteklendi")
        sonuc.config(text="BU ANKET ÇOK DESTEKLENDİ")
        sonuc.place(x=43,y=100)
    elif (rating_yuzde > 50):
        print("Bu anket beğenildi")
        sonuc.config(text="BU ANKET BEĞENİLDİ")
        sonuc.place(x=63,y=100)

    elif (rating_yuzde > 30):
        print("Bu anket beğenilmedi")
        sonuc.config(text="BU ANKET BEĞENİLMEDİ")
        sonuc.place(x=55,y=100)

    else: 
        print("Bu anketten nefret edildi")
        sonuc.config(text="BU ANKETTEN NEFRET EDİLDİ")
        sonuc.place(x=40,y=100)

giris = tk.Button(text="Giriş",command=giris_komut)
giris.place(x=234,y=60)

arayüz.mainloop()

python -m PyInstaller main.py diyince çalışması lazım. Sizde çalışmayan kısım neresi?

Exeye çevirmek için hangi yolları denediniz hangi kütüphaneyi kullandınız PyInstaller gibi bir şey kullandıysanız terminale yazdığınız kod nedir bir hata ile mi karşılaşıyorsunuz yoksa istemediğiniz bir sonuç mu ortaya çıkıyor bunları söyleyin de ona göre yardım edelim.

hata veriyor anlamadığım şekilde

adamlar cmd ye kod yazıyor aynısını yazıyorum hata veriyor

Hatanızı paylaşabilir misiniz kahin değiliz biz hatayı görmeden cevaplayamayız.

mesela python -m PyInstaller main.py bunu yazdığımda “pyhton” iç yada dış komut çalıştırabilir program ya da toplu iş dosyası tanınmıyor

İngilizcesi ne python is not reco bilmem ne mi ?

türkçe yazıyo cmd de

cmdye python --version yazar mısınız ne çıkıyor.

aynı hata yine aynısı üsttekinin

İşletim sisteminiz nedir ?

işletim sistemi win 7

İlk önce Python’ı PATH’e eklemeyi deneyebilirsiniz başta.

Piple pyinstalleri yukle. Terminale, pyinstaller --onefile dosyaadi.py yazip enterle. Ornegin: pyinstaller --onefile urunler.py Proje klasorunde dib ya da dip dosyasi olusacak. Onun icine atiyor.

Adam patha eklememiş onun için.

aynı hata şu videoyu izleyip deneyim bide

Adamın yapıştırdığı yol yerine kendi python.exe nizin bulunduğu yolu yapıştıracaksınız.

1 Beğeni

oldu sonra ne yapıcam peki